AdSense TBM Values for 3D Printing and Filament Review Websites

The AdSense TBM (Cost Per Mille) values for 3D printing and filament review websites tend to be higher than those for general technology blogs due to their niche focus and strong commercial intent. By 2026, the estimated TBM for Turkish content typically ranges from $0.05 to $0.35, while English and purchase-focused content may see figures between $0.30 and $2.50. However, actual AdSense earnings are influenced by more than just TBM; factors such as the visitor's country, search intent, ad placement, page speed, E-E-A-T signals, seasonal demand, and advertiser competition can lead to significant fluctuations.

The 3D printing ecosystem now comprises more than just hobbyists. Areas such as dental modeling, prototyping, engineering, architectural models, cosplay, educational labs, miniature figure production, and small-scale manufacturing are increasing the advertising value of 3D printer content. When a user searches for "What is a 3D printer?", their intent is informational; however, queries like "best PLA filament," "resin 3D printer comparison," "Bamboo Lab alternatives," or "do I need an enclosure for ABS?" indicate a stronger intent to purchase or solve a problem. Therefore, revenues from 3D printing and filament review sites can be significantly enhanced through strategic keyword selection and reliable testing methodologies.

Why Is AdSense TBM Important in the 3D Printing and Filament Niche?

AdSense TBM is one of the fundamental metrics indicating how much revenue a publisher can expect to earn per click on an ad. In the 3D printing niche, TBM is crucial because many readers are engaged in product research. When a user reads a review on filament desiccators, they might also be close to purchasing a filament dryer, spare nozzle, resin, bed adhesive, or a new printer.

Nevertheless, TBM alone does not tell the full story about site revenue. RPM (Revenue Per Mille), click-through rate, viewable ad rate, pages per session, and the user's location provide a more comprehensive picture. For instance, a site receiving traffic from Turkey might have a low TBM, yet generate significant revenue with 150,000 organic visitors per month and well-optimized ad placements. Conversely, an English review site targeting traffic from the U.S., Canada, Germany, or the UK could yield higher earnings with less traffic.

Therefore, when setting up a 3D printing site, it is essential to focus not only on high TBM keywords but also on content quality, technical infrastructure, and user trust. Estimated AdSense TBM Ranges for 2026

The values below are not guaranteed income figures; they are practical estimates that vary based on advertiser competition, country, season, user profile, ad inventory, and Google auction dynamics. Nonetheless, they provide a good starting point for understanding which topic clusters are more commercially viable when planning content.

Estimated AdSense TBM Ranges for 2026
Content TypeSearch IntentTurkish Estimated TBMEnglish Estimated TBMRevenue Potential
What is a 3D printer, how does it workInformational$0.03-$0.12$0.15-$0.60Low-Medium
Best 3D printer modelsPurchase$0.08-$0.30$0.50-$2.50High
PLA, PETG, ABS filament comparisonResearch and Purchase$0.06-$0.25$0.35-$1.80Medium-High
Filament reviews and testsProduct Evaluation$0.07-$0.28$0.40-$2.00High
3D printer troubleshootingProblem Solving$0.04-$0.18$0.20-$1.00Medium
Industrial 3D printing and dental applicationsB2B Commercial$0.10-$0.45$0.80-$4.00Very High

As shown in the table, the highest potential appears in content close to purchasing decisions and B2B applications. Topics like dental resin printers, engineering-grade nylon filaments, carbon fiber reinforced filaments, or 3D printer recommendations for small businesses hold more value for advertisers. This is because product prices rise in these searches, making the decision process more commercial and increasing ad competition.

The Difference Between TBM and RPM on 3D Printing Sites

A common mistake among new publishers is focusing solely on TBM values. While TBM indicates the value of a click, RPM represents the estimated revenue generated from a thousand page views. A piece of content might have a high TBM; however, if users don't click on ads, pages close quickly, or ads aren't in visible areas, revenue remains low.

For instance, in a filament review article with a TBM of $0.20 and a 1% click-through rate, approximately $20 in ad revenue could be generated from 10,000 page views. If the click-through rate rises to 2%, users stay on the page longer, and move to a second comparison article, the RPM increases. This increase is often driven not by aggressive ads, but by better content flow, accurate tables, clear product photos, measurement data, and fast page experiences.

High Revenue Potential 3D Printing Content Topics

1. Buying Guides

Buying guides are among the strongest content types for AdSense. Topics such as best 3D printers, beginner-friendly 3D printer recommendations, 3D printers for schools, 3D printers for small businesses, or resin 3D printer suggestions carry commercial intent. In these articles, users want to compare criteria like price, performance, print volume, speed, spare parts availability, and software support.

Simply listing products is not enough in this type of content. Providing data such as test print duration, bed temperature, nozzle diameter, print error rate, noise level, and maintenance needs for each model generates strong E-E-A-T signals. For example, printing the same calibration cube using the same PLA filament on three different printers and adding measurement deviations to a table looks much more reliable than an ordinary roundup article.

2. Filament Comparisons

PLA, PETG, ABS, ASA, TPU, nylon, PC, and carbon fiber reinforced filaments are topics that users frequently research. Since filament content is linked to repeat purchasing behavior, it is valuable. A printer is typically purchased once; however, filament is consumed continuously. Therefore, filament review sites can generate consistent traffic and long-term ad revenue.

A successful filament review should include the following data:

  • Print temperature and bed temperature range
  • Flow calibration and recommended speed
  • Layer adhesion and surface quality observations
  • Issues with breakage, stringing, warping, and clogging
  • Moisture sensitivity and drying needs
  • Spool winding quality and diameter tolerance
  • Price-performance evaluation

These details provide users with a real experience. By 2026, Google's systems are likely to value unique content that includes original testing and observations more than just summarized product descriptions.

3. Troubleshooting Guides

Issues like nozzle clogging, bed adhesion problems, layer shifts, stringing, under-extrusion, elephant foot, support breakage in resin prints, and filament moisture have high search volumes. The TBM for these topics may not be as high as for buying guides; however, users tend to stay on the page carefully because they want urgent solutions to their problems. With the right internal links, this traffic can be directed to guides on filaments, spare parts, and maintenance.

For example, in an article about nozzle clogging solutions, instead of providing general information, it would be more beneficial to explain the cold pull steps for a 0.4 mm nozzle, the temperature values, which cleaning method works for which filament, and in which situations a nozzle change is necessary. Such an article boosts user satisfaction and strengthens the site's authority on the topic.

4. B2B and Professional Use Content

The industrial side of 3D printing can be more attractive in terms of TBM. Topics like dental model production, jewelry molds, automotive prototyping, architectural models, medical devices, fixture production, and low-volume manufacturing carry high value for advertisers. Companies in these areas can sell more expensive printers, professional resins, maintenance contracts, and corporate solutions.

Even in a Turkish site, these topics can create better ad competition compared to standard hobby content. If published in English, the TBM potential increases even further with traffic from the U.S. and Europe. However, accuracy is critical in professional content; therefore, technical resources, expert opinions, and real-world usage scenarios are essential.

Content Strategy According to 2026 SEO Standards

In the 2026 SEO approach, creating topic clusters is more effective than writing articles for singular keywords. The ideal structure for 3D printer sites comprises main guides and supporting detailed content. For example, a buying guide for 3D printers could serve as the homepage, and it would link to supporting content such as a PLA filament guide, PETG settings, resin printer safety, printing errors, and printer maintenance guides.

An example content cluster might be structured as follows:

  • Main Guide: How to Choose a 3D Printer?
  • Comparison: FDM vs. resin 3D printers?
  • Product Focused: Best 3D printer models for beginners
  • Materials: Differences between PLA, PETG, ABS, and TPU
  • Problem Solving: How to identify filament moisture?
  • Maintenance: Nozzle cleaning and bed calibration
  • Professional: Cost analysis of 3D printing for small businesses

This structure keeps users on the site, increases pages per session, and signals to search engines that you have thoroughly covered the topic. When constructing the site architecture, it's crucial to keep the category structure simple, write short URLs, and establish natural connections between content. E-E-A-T Signals: How to Build Trust on Review Sites?

In 3D printer and filament review sites, E-E-A-T is not just about adding an author biography. Experience, expertise, authority, and trust signals must be substantiated within the content. The reader should understand that the person preparing the article has genuinely printed with the product, tested it, and conveyed the results objectively.

Concrete practices that enhance trust include:

  • Specifying the brand, model, color, and production lot of the tested printer and filament
  • Clearly sharing print settings: temperature, speed, layer height, infill percentage
  • Making fair comparisons by using the same model file with different filaments
  • Not hiding failed prints and explaining the reasons for failure
  • Including photos, short videos, measurement results, and cost calculations
  • Adding an update date to track stock, price, and firmware changes
  • Clearly separating ads and sponsored content

For example, in a PETG filament review, instead of just saying the color is nice and the print is successful, sharing data such as "240-degree nozzle, 75-degree bed, 0.2 mm layer, 15% infill, 60 mm/s speed with low stringing observed and corner lifting absent, diameter measurements ranging from 1.74-1.76 mm" builds trust. Such content is more likely to be saved, shared, and attract natural backlinks from users.

Actionable Steps to Increase AdSense Revenue

1. Improve Page Speed and Core Web Vitals Metrics

Since 3D printer reviews contain a lot of visual content, page speed becomes critical. Using WebP or AVIF images, removing unnecessary plugins, setting up caching, and reducing server response time can indirectly boost ad revenue. If users leave before a page fully loads, neither SEO value nor ad impressions will be generated.

As practical targets, aim to keep mobile LCP (Largest Contentful Paint) below 2.5 seconds, INP (Interaction to Next Paint) below 200 milliseconds, and CLS (Cumulative Layout Shift) below 0.1. These values are not just technical report metrics; they represent better user experience, more page navigation, and healthier ad visibility. 2. Balance Ad Placement with User Experience

Using ads too frequently might increase impressions in the short term; however, if they disturb users, rankings, trust, and return visit rates may suffer. Effective placements in review content typically include an ad after the introduction, one after the first comparison table, a natural ad in the middle of the content, and another close to the conclusion. On mobile, avoid layouts that cover the screen, lead to accidental clicks, or push content down.

AdSense auto ads can be practical to start with; however, manual placement tests may yield better results for high-traffic sites. It's essential to monitor each change for at least 14 days, consider seasonal fluctuations, and avoid making decisions based solely on one day's results.

3. Prioritize High Commercial Intent Keywords

In the 3D printing niche, some keywords may bring in high traffic but generate low income. For instance, free STL files may have high volume but weak purchase intent. Conversely, keywords like best PETG filament, food-safe filament, professional resin printer, and carbon fiber filament settings might bring valuable visitors despite having lower search volumes.

A good strategy is to capture a broad audience with informational content while linking to commercial content. This way, both organic traffic and revenue can be balanced. For instance, linking from a filament moisture guide to a filament dryer review and from a PETG settings article to a best PETG filament comparison makes sense.

4. Strategically Consider Multilingual Publishing

The English-speaking 3D printing market is more competitive; however, the TBM and affiliate potential are also higher. After establishing authority on a Turkish site, you might consider launching an English section or creating a global publication with a separate domain. However, translation alone is not sufficient. Measurement units, product availability, prices, and user expectations should be tailored to the target market.

If a multilingual site is to be established, attention must be paid to hreflang structure, URL planning, CDN, fast DNS, and secure SSL configuration. At this stage, correctly laying the technical groundwork reduces future migration and indexing issues.

Sample Content Template for a Filament Review Site

Using the same structure for each filament article increases production speed and provides a familiar experience for users. The template below offers a strong starting point regarding 2026 SEO and user expectations:

  • Short summary: Who is this filament suitable for?
  • Technical details: Material type, diameter, weight, recommended temperature
  • Test environment: Printer model, nozzle, bed, slicer profile
  • Print results: Surface quality, tolerance, layer adhesion
  • Issues: Stringing, warping, clogging, moisture effects
  • Price evaluation: Cost per gram and comparison with competitors
  • Pros and cons: Clear and concise bullet points
  • Final verdict: Scoring for beginner, hobbyist, or professional use

This template transforms each article from being merely a text aimed at keywords into a genuine buying guide. Users will remember your site for their next filament search. A returning user base ensures more stable ad revenue in the long term.

Diversifying Income in the 3D Printing Niche

AdSense is an important revenue channel, but it should not be the only one. 3D printer and filament sites can diversify their income through affiliate marketing, sponsored reviews, digital STL files, newsletters, educational content, and brand collaborations. While AdSense performs well for informational content and broad traffic, affiliate links can provide higher revenue in buying guides.

For example, a best PLA filament guide can generate both AdSense revenue and direct users to reliable e-commerce stores. However, to maintain user trust, it is essential to clearly disclose sponsored products, avoid presenting untested products as if they were tested, and include negative aspects as well. In the long run, the most profitable asset is the visitor's trust.

30-Day Action Plan for Beginners

For those looking to launch a new 3D printing review site, a practical 30-day plan could be as follows:

  • Days 1-3: Set up domain, hosting, SSL, and theme.
  • Days 4-7: Define the category structure: printer reviews, filaments, printing errors, guides.
  • Days 8-12: Create a content plan with 20 keywords and classify search intents.
  • Days 13-18: Publish two comprehensive guides and one comparison article.
  • Days 19-22: Conduct at least one real filament test and write a review with photos.
  • Days 23-25: Organize internal links, schema-friendly FAQ sections, and image alt texts.
  • Days 26-28: Complete preparations for Search Console, Analytics, and AdSense.
  • Days 29-30: Conduct speed tests, mobile checks, and ad placement experiments.

The goal of this plan is not to produce hundreds of pieces of content in the first month but to establish a solid foundation. The 3D printing niche requires patience. With genuine tests, up-to-date product information, and regular content updates, meaningful organic visibility can be achieved within 6 to 12 months.
